Question
The edge length of a face centered cubic cell of an ionic substance (NaCl) is 508 pm. If the radius of the cation is 110 pm, the radius of the anion is
Options
A.288 pm
B.398 pm
C.618 pm
D.144 pm
Solution
For an ionic substance (NaCl) in FCC arrangement,
2(r+ + r-) = edge length
2(110 + r- ) = 508
r- = 144 pm
